原文:Go语言基础之构造函数、方法和接收者

Go语言基础之构造函数 方法和接收者 一 构造函数 Go语言的结构体没有构造函数,我们可以自己实现。 例如,下方的代码就实现了一个person的构造函数。 因为struct是值类型,如果结构体比较复杂的话,值拷贝性能开销会比较大,所以该构造函数返回的是结构体指针类型。 调用构造函数 二 方法和接收者 Go语言中的方法 Method 是一种作用于特定类型变量的函数。这种特定类型变量叫做接收者 Rec ...

2021-10-17 17:55 0 1210 推荐指数:

查看详情

golang语言构造函数

1、构造函数定义 构造函数 ,是一种特殊的方法。主要用来在创建对象时初始化对象, 即为对象成员变量赋初始值,总与new运算符一起使用在创建对象的语句中。特别的一个类可以有多个构造函数 ,可根据其参数个数的不同或参数类型的不同来区分它们 即构造函数的重载。 而golang没有相关的构造函数定义 ...

Sat Sep 10 17:47:00 CST 2016 0 4594
.NET基础构造函数

1.构造函数: 分为实例构造函数、静态构造函数、私有构造函数。 使用new表达式创建某个类的对象时, 1.1实例构造函数: (1)构造函数的名字与类名相同; (2)使用new表达式创建类的对象或者结构,会调用其构造函数。并且通常初始化新对象的数据成员; (3)除非是静态的,否则会 ...

Tue Apr 10 07:03:00 CST 2018 0 2476
java基础42 File类的构造函数及其方法

本文知识点(目录): 1、IO流(Input Output) 2、IO流技术的运用场景 3、File类的构造函数(方法) 4、File类的一些常用方法 5、实例(解析File类的常用方法) 6、附录1(扫描系统上的盘符和指定目录下的所有文件和文 ...

Sat Jun 23 00:13:00 CST 2018 0 2318
JAVA基础——构造函数方法总结(有参构造和无参构造

使用构造器时需要记住: 1.构造器必须与类同名(如果一个源文件中有多个类,那么构造器必须与公共类同名) 2.每个类可以有一个以上的构造器 3.构造器可以有0个、1个或1个以上的参数 4.构造器没有返回值 5.构造器总是伴随着new操作一起调用 构造方法: 语法 ...

Fri Jan 26 23:31:00 CST 2018 0 58182
JAVA构造函数(方法)

一、什么是构造函数 Java构造函数,也叫构造方法,是java中一种特殊的函数函数名与相同,无返回值。 作用:一般用来初始化成员属性和成员方法的,即new对象产生后,就调用了对象了属性和方法。 在现实生活中,很多事物一出现,就天生具有某些属性和行为。比如人一出生,就有年龄、身高、体重、就会 ...

Wed Sep 09 07:08:00 CST 2020 0 775
JAVA构造函数(方法)

一、什么是构造函数 java构造函数,也叫构造方法,是java中一种特殊的函数函数名与相同,无返回值。 作用:一般用来初始化成员属性和成员方法的,即new对象产生后,就调用了对象了属性和方法。 在现实生活中,很多事物一出现,就天生具有某些属性和行为。比如人一出生,就有年龄、身高、体重、就会 ...

Sat Feb 04 19:41:00 CST 2017 0 71783
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M